Innovative Eco-Friendly Schemes Transforming Communities

In recent years, the global focus on environmental sustainability has prompted innovative eco-friendly schemes that aim to transform communities. These initiatives go beyond traditional conservation efforts, delving into diverse sectors such as energy, waste management, and transportation. The synergy of technological advancements and community engagement has given rise to a new wave of transformative projects.

One such initiative making waves in communities worldwide is the concept of “smart cities.” These cities leverage cutting-edge technology to enhance efficiency and reduce environmental impact. For instance, the implementation of intelligent traffic management systems not only eases congestion but also lowers carbon emissions. Community gardens have also emerged as eco-friendly schemes fostering a sense of local environmental stewardship. These green spaces not only provide fresh produce but also serve as educational hubs, teaching residents about sustainable agriculture and the importance of biodiversity. Initiatives like these not only contribute to food security but also promote a deeper connection between residents and the environment.

Furthermore, the integration of renewable energy sources is a key component of many eco-friendly schemes. Solar and wind power projects empower communities to generate clean energy locally, reducing dependence on non-renewable resources. In some regions, community-driven initiatives have facilitated the installation of solar panels on rooftops, turning individual homes into micro-power plants and contributing to a decentralized, resilient energy grid.

Additionally, the rise of circular economies has gained momentum as communities seek to minimize waste and maximize resource efficiency. Innovative schemes promoting the repair, repurposing, and recycling of goods contribute to the reduction of landfill waste. By encouraging a shift from a linear “take, make, dispose” model to a circular one, these initiatives are reshaping consumer behavior and business practices alike.
